Gravity correction: varies significantly with geographical location and this variation has a direct effect on the force of weights accuracy deadweight tester. Each instrument can be calibrated to local gravity at no extra cost. The weight masses are stored in a high-quality case with self locking mechanism to protect them during transit. Operating principle: deadweight testers are the primary standard for pressure measurement. With features designed to improve accuracy and performance, increase reliability simplify operation these deadweight testers can be used calibrate virtually any pressure sensing device, including transducers, transmitters, gauges or switches.
